8th Grade Unit 1.3: Gravity, Elastic Forces, and Friction/ Unit 1.4: Density and Buoyancy

Horizontales
The unit used to measure pressure.
A substance that can flow easily. Gases and liquids are fluids.
The fluid friction due to air.
A force that resists the motion between two surfaces in contact.
Verticales
The upward force of a fluid exerted on any object in the fluid.
The measure of how much force is acting on a certain area. It describes how concentrated a force is.
The measure of the amount of space an object takes up.
The force that objects exert on each other because of their mass.
A measure of the amount of matter present in a given volume of a substance.
The elliptical path one body, such as the Moon, follows around another body, such as the Sun.
